Elite: Dangerous Legendary Edition Gets a Retail Release Later This Year

Frontier Developments has announced that it’s teaming up with distributor Sold Out (The Banner Saga, Overcooked) to bring its space adventure, Elite: Dangerous, to retail. Boxed versions of the Legendary Edition will be out for the PlayStation 4 and Xbox One later this year.

The retail edition includes the base game, Horizons expansion and 1,000 Frontier points.

Last December, Frontier said that it’ll bring Elite: Dangerous to PS4 in Q2 this year with all expansions to date, the full Horizons Season Pass, and following features for DualShock 4:

  • Touch Navigation – Explore Elite Dangerous’ map of the Milky Way with a swipe using touch pad controls that make navigation fast and easy.
  • Extra Control – Customize four additional touchpad ‘hotkeys’ to suit your own play style.
  • Fast Headlook – Quickly track your enemies in the heat of combat with optional motion-based headlook controls powered by the DualShock 4 wireless controller.
